码迷,mamicode.com
首页 >  
搜索关键字:executorservice    ( 576个结果
Callable与Runable接口 submit与execute区别
execute(Runnablex)没有返回值。可以执行任务,但无法判断任务是否成功完成。submit(Runnablex)返回一个future。可以用这个future来判断任务是否成功完成。在Java5之后,任务分两类:一类是实现了Runnable接口的类,一类是实现了Callable接口的类。两者都可以被ExecutorService..
分类:其他好文   时间:2015-08-19 17:25:14    阅读次数:238
线程小感
线程池执行线程任务的步骤: 1) 调用Executors类的静态工厂方法创建一个ExecutorService对象,该对象代表一个线程池; 2) 创建Runnable实现类或Callable实现类的实例,作为线程执行任务; 3) 调用ExecutorServer对象的submit方法提交Runnable实例或Callable实例; 4) 当不再提交任何任务时,调用ExecutorSe...
分类:编程语言   时间:2015-08-17 10:16:50    阅读次数:151
浅析线程及同步
守护线程 通常情况下 后台的应用程序就是守护程序 被守护的线程结束了即使守护的线程没有结束那么也将会结束 线程的局部变量:解决多线程共享同个对象的时候,对象属性数据安全问题 ThreadLocal通过get获取 线程池:线程的容器可以帮助我们进行线程的创建。ExecutorService 说明:线程类,创建线程的主要类 Thread currentThread(...
分类:编程语言   时间:2015-08-15 00:17:05    阅读次数:311
并发:Callabel 接口
Callable 接口是一个具有类型参数的泛型,它的 call() 方法返回一个泛型,并且可以抛出异常。必须使用 ExecutorService#submit() 方法调用它。 1 public class TaskWithResult implements Callable { 2 3 ...
分类:其他好文   时间:2015-08-08 16:29:37    阅读次数:223
并发编程 — 详解线程池
【源码下载】? 本文将讲述如何通过JDK提供的API自定义定制的线程池? ????//固定线程数?--?FixedThreadPool ????public?static?ExecutorService?newFixedThreadPool(int?nThreads)?{ ??????...
分类:编程语言   时间:2015-08-07 00:32:13    阅读次数:240
ExecutorService +FutureTask 方法体超时
import java.lang.reflect.Method;import java.util.Map;import java.util.concurrent.Callable;import com.piccapp.dto.entity.UFaceInfo;import com.sinosoft....
分类:其他好文   时间:2015-08-06 12:50:51    阅读次数:321
Java程序设计之线程池应用
这里简单说一个线程池的小应用,从控制台输入线程访问的线程数量,输出输出工作的线程名,之前先构造一个包含了5条线程的对象。 代码:import java.util.Scanner;import java.util.concurrent.ExecutorService;import java.ut...
分类:编程语言   时间:2015-08-03 01:03:23    阅读次数:171
JDK8 并发包学习 Executor/ExecutorService(一)
本文介绍jdk8中与Executor相关的一些接口或类。Executor接口该类提供一个提交任务的方法,提交的任务可以在提交程序本线程运行,也可以在不同的线程运行,也可以在一个线程池中的线程运行,全看如何使用。 However, the {@code Executor} interface does not strictly require that execution be async...
分类:其他好文   时间:2015-07-30 13:32:57    阅读次数:1616
ThreadPoolExecutor线程池
ExecutorService (具有服务生命周期的Executor)  是一个接口,用于执行线程的服务,有两个具体的实现类       ScheduledThreadPoolExecutor, ThreadPoolExecutor ExecutorService的生命周期:  ExecutorService有3种生命状态  运行,关闭,终止     Exec...
分类:编程语言   时间:2015-07-29 23:10:59    阅读次数:321
Java Concurrent
Java ConcurrentExecutorService ExecutorService exec = Executors.newCachedThreadPool(); // create a cached pool ExecutorService exec = Executors.newFixedThreadPool(4); // fixed sized thread pool Executo...
分类:编程语言   时间:2015-07-22 00:03:11    阅读次数:170
576条   上一页 1 ... 40 41 42 43 44 ... 58 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!